Original Description
William Harrison Scarborough’s The Tower Bridge, London captures the grandeur and dynamism of Victorian-era London with remarkable precision. Painted in the late 19th century, the artwork showcases the iconic Tower Bridge in its nascent glory, bathed in the soft, golden light of either dawn or dusk, which lends the scene a nostalgic and almost romantic aura. Scarborough’s style reflects the academic realism of the period, with meticulous attention to architectural detail and atmospheric effects, blending the industrial might of the bridge with the serene flow of the Thames. This painting is historically significant as it documents one of London’s most recognizable landmarks during a transformative era, embodying the intersection of engineering prowess and artistic tradition. Within the canon of British topographical art, Scarborough’s work stands as a testament to the enduring allure of London’s urban landscape, offering viewers both a geographical and temporal anchor.
